Mrs. Kimball has an annual tradition of reading the book Harvey Potter's Balloon Farm to CCE's 5th and Kindergarten students.
The children love this beautiful tale and are even more enthused when the story leads them to the Nature Learning Center where they happily find "planted" balloons for them to "pick" and keep.

Royal Fire Department's Chief Matt Goyette came to visit the students today and discuss the importance of fire safety.
He encouraged students to sleep with the door shut, knowing that this has saved countless lives by keeping the fire at bay and buying fire fighters more time to save whoever is inside. He encouraged the students to make a fire escape plan for their home and to never play with flammable items.
Matt sent the children home with educational materials for the home, a new confidence in fire safety and a fire helmet to remind them of today's lesson.
